The role of para-social relationship in live streaming virtual gift purchase: a two-stage SEM-neural network analysis
Internet Research ( IF 5.9 ) Pub Date : 2024-03-14 , DOI: 10.1108/intr-09-2022-0709
Fangfang Hou , Boying Li , Zhengzhi Guan , Alain Yee Loong Chong , Chee Wei Phang

Purpose

Despite the burgeoning popularity of virtual gifting in live streaming, research lacks an in-depth understanding of the drivers behind this behavior. Using para-social relationship (PSR), this study aims to capture viewers’ lively social feelings toward the streamer as the key factor leading to the purchase behavior of virtual gifts. It also aims to establish a theoretical link between PSR and viewers’ holistic experience in live streaming as captured by cognitive absorption and aims to investigates the role of technological features (i.e. viewer–streamer and viewer–viewer interactivity, streamer-level and viewer-level deep profiling and design aesthetics) in shaping viewers’ experience.

Design/methodology/approach

Based on 433 survey responses, this study employs a combination of structural equation modeling and neural networks to offer valuable insights into the relationships between the technological environment, viewer experience and viewer behavior.

Findings

Our results highlight the salience of PSR in promoting the purchase of virtual gifts through cognitive absorption and the importance of the technological environment in eliciting the viewer experience. This study sheds light on the development of PSR in a technological environment and its relationship with cognitive absorption.

Originality/value

By applying PSR to conceptualize viewers’ perceived connection with the streamer, this study extends the research on purchase behavior in the non-shopping context by providing an enlightened understanding of virtual gift purchase behavior in live streaming. Moreover, by theoretically linking PSR with cognitive absorption, virtual gift purchase and technological features of live streaming, it enriches the theory of PSR and bridges the gap between the design practice of supporting the IT infrastructure of live streaming and research.

准社会关系在直播虚拟礼物购买中的作用:两阶段SEM神经网络分析

目的

尽管虚拟礼物在直播中迅速流行,但研究缺乏对这种行为背后驱动因素的深入了解。本研究旨在利用准社交关系(PSR)捕捉观众对主播的活跃社交感受,作为导致虚拟礼物购买行为的关键因素。它还旨在建立 PSR 与观众在直播中通过认知吸收获得的整体体验之间的理论联系,并旨在研究技术特征的作用(即观众与主播和观众与观众的交互性、主播级别和观众级别)深入的剖析和设计美学)塑造观众的体验。

设计/方法论/途径

本研究基于 433 份调查回复,结合使用结构方程模型和神经网络,为技术环境、观看者体验和观看者行为之间的关系提供有价值的见解。

发现

我们的结果强调了 PSR 在通过认知吸收促进虚拟礼物购买方面的显着性以及技术环境在引发观众体验方面的重要性。这项研究揭示了 PSR 在技术环境中的发展及其与认知吸收的关系。

原创性/价值

通过应用 PSR 来概念化观众与主播的感知联系,本研究通过提供对直播中虚拟礼物购买行为的启发性理解,扩展了对非购物环境中购买行为的研究。此外,从理论上将PSR与认知吸收、虚拟礼物购买和直播技术特征联系起来,丰富了PSR理论,弥合了支持直播IT基础设施的设计实践与研究之间的差距。
